Fred Pye is the President and Chief Executive Officer of 3iQ Corp, who manage The Bitcoin Fund is a public bitcoin fund listed on the Toronto Stock Exchange. In this conversation, we discuss the challenges with getting a crypto-related fund listed on a public exchange, how The Bitcoin Fund works, what the value proposition to investors is, and what else Fred is currently working on. ============================== Diginex is the first company with a cryptocurrency exchange to be listed in the US.
